It is essential to remember that bunk beds require regular maintenance to ensure their safety and longevity. To maintain your bunk bed make sure to dust it regularly and wipe up spills promptly with a dry cloth. It is recommended to look for loose parts and tighten them regularly.

When selecting the best bunk beds for teenagers, you should take into consideration the size, safety features, and design. The height of the guard rails on top of the bed is an important factor in making sure your children are safe as is the spacing between slats--more than 3 1/2 inches is way too excessive and could result in strangulation. It is also important to look for stairs or a ladder that can be easily connected to the bed. Ladders are the most popular and require little space, while stairs require more assembly but are also easier for kids to climb.
